CAT PV5.2.0 SV101 Instructions
CAT PV5.2.0 SV101 Instructions
S ETUP I NSTRUCTIONS
PV 520 SV 101
Contents
Overview ...................................................................................................................... 4
User Management Console....................................................................................................................... 4
Manage Applications ................................................................................................................................ 4
Settings ......................................................................................................................... 7
Global Options .......................................................................................................................................... 7
Email Connection .................................................................................................................................. 7
Domain .................................................................................................................................................. 8
OneStream XF URL ................................................................................................................................ 8
Authentication Provider........................................................................................................................ 8
Directory ID ........................................................................................................................................... 8
Client ID ................................................................................................................................................. 8
Client Secret .......................................................................................................................................... 8
Endpoint Code....................................................................................................................................... 8
Functionality Enabled ........................................................................................................................... 9
Uninstall .................................................................................................................................................... 9
Home ........................................................................................................................... 10
User Management Console .................................................................................... 11
User Detail............................................................................................................................................... 11
Create User ............................................................................................................................................. 12
Create User ......................................................................................................................................... 12
Invite User ............................................................................................................................................... 13
Send Invitation .................................................................................................................................... 13
Reset Password ....................................................................................................................................... 14
Reset User Password........................................................................................................................... 14
Delete User ............................................................................................................................................. 15
Delete User ......................................................................................................................................... 15
Import Users ........................................................................................................................................... 15
Create Users Import Format ............................................................................................................... 15
Invite Users Import Format ................................................................................................................. 16
Import a Create / Invite User File........................................................................................................ 16
Refresh .................................................................................................................................................... 16
Security ................................................................................................................................................... 16
O VERVIEW
Cloud Administration Tools is a solution containing access to multiple cloud service functionalities, each
enabling OneStream XF Cloud Administrators to perform their role with greater efficiency.
Note: User Management Console is only available with Azure AD hosted by OneStream
Cloud Services and to members of the Administrator’s Security Group.
Manage Applications
The Manage Applications manages OneStream XF applications in a cloud environment. System
Administrators can copy existing applications to create new applications or replace existing applications
within OneStream XF. With Manage Applications, Administrators can make changes for testing or
archival purposes.
Overview Page 4 of 25
Cloud Administration Tools Setup Instructions PV 520, SV 101
Important! If your environment matches the following criteria, all installation, setup, and
configuration of Cloud Administration Tools is performed by the OneStream Cloud Support
Team. Contact OneStream Support for assistance.
• Platform version 5.1 or below
• Utilizing User Management Console
All others can install Cloud Administration Tools without Cloud Assistance.
Dependencies
Component Description
OneStream XF 5.2.0 or later Minimum OneStream Platform version required to install this
version of Cloud Administration Tools.
2. On the Cloud Administration Tools Solution page, select the appropriate OneStream XF platform
version from the Minimum Platform Version drop-down list.
3. Select the most recent version from the Solution Version drop-down list and then click
Download.
4. Log in to OneStream XF.
5. On the Application tab, click Tools > Load/Extract.
6. On the Load tab, locate the solution package using the Select File icons and click Open.
7. When the solution’s file name appears, click Load.
8. Click Close to complete the installation.
• In OneStream XF, click OnePlace > Dashboards > Cloud Administration Tools > Cloud
Administration Tools.
Create Tables
1. Click Step 1: Create Tables
This step may be necessary when upgrading even if tables are already present. Cloud
Administration Tools will not drop any tables that already exist but will modify table structures
and add any new ones if necessary.
2. When setup is complete, click Step 2: Launch Solution to open Cloud Administration Tools.
Package Contents
The Dashboard Maintenance Unit provides the user interface for Cloud Administration Tools and
includes the required Dashboard Groups, Components, Data Adapters, Parameters and files.
S ETTINGS
The Settings page contains the Global Options tab in which key properties that guide
administration are set as well as Uninstall options.
Global Options
The Global Options page contains key properties which guide global Cloud Administration Tools
administration. The setup for this page will be set up by the OneStream Cloud Support Team.
Note: Once configured and saved, some Global Options will not be visible. Only Cloud
Support should configure these settings.
Important: Do not modify these settings once they are configured by Cloud Support.
Email Connection
Select an email connection from the dropdown list. The Email Connections are configured in the
OneStream XF Application Server configuration and contain all the necessary setup information for the
local email provider including the sending email address, server credentials, host, port, etc. The email
Settings Page 7 of 25
Cloud Administration Tools Setup Instructions PV 520, SV 101
connections list is pulled from the Database Server Connections list in the Application Server
configuration.
For more details on email database connections, see the OneStream XF Installation and Configuration
Guide. This setting may be changed by the administrator if you want emails to come from a different
email connection.
Domain
The Azure Active Directory domain name is @mydomain.onestreamcloud.com and should not be
modified unless directed to do so by support.
OneStream XF URL
The Azure URL of the customer’s environment is
https://xxxxxx.onestreamcloud.com/onestreamweb/onestreamxf.aspx and should not be
modified unless directed to do so by support.
Authentication Provider
The name of the Authentication Provider service for the OneStream XF Framework database in this
server environment. Do not modify this setting unless directed to do so by support.
Directory ID
The Directory ID configured by the OneStream Cloud Services Team. This encrypted key is masked and
will display as a blank entry after the initial setup. Do not modify this setting unless directed to do so by
support.
Client ID
The Client ID configured by the OneStream Cloud Services Team. This encrypted key is masked and will
display as a blank entry after the initial setup. Do not modify this setting unless directed to do so by
support.
Client Secret
The Client Secret configured by the OneStream Cloud Services Team. This encrypted key is masked and
will display as a blank entry after the initial setup. Do not modify this setting unless directed to do so by
support.
Endpoint Code
The Endpoint Code configured by the OneStream Cloud Services Team. This encrypted key is masked
and will display as a blank entry after the initial setup. Do not modify this setting unless directed to do so
by support.
Settings Page 8 of 25
Cloud Administration Tools Setup Instructions PV 520, SV 101
Functionality Enabled
The Functionality Enabled setting allows the user to toggle the availability of which functionality is
displayed on the Cloud Administration Tools home page. Do not modify this setting unless directed to do
so by support.
Uninstall
The Uninstall feature allows either the Cloud Administration Tools User Interface or the entire solution
to be uninstalled. There are two Uninstall options:
Uninstall Full removes all the related data tables, all data, Cloud Administration Tools
Dashboards, and Business Rules.
• Choose this option to completely remove Cloud Administration Tools or to
perform an upgrade that is so significant in its changes to the data tables that this
method is required.
Settings Page 9 of 25
Cloud Administration Tools Setup Instructions PV 520, SV 101
H OME
The Home page displays the functionality enabled through Global Settings.
• The User Management Console enables System Administrators to perform all user account
maintenance tasks in a single interface.
• Manage Applications is the primary user interface for System Administrators to create or
replace applications within OneStream Azure environment.
Home Page 10 of 25
Cloud Administration Tools Setup Instructions PV 520, SV 101
The User Management Console displays a grid containing all Azure AD users and their related
actions.
Administrators running platform version 4.x can use the User Management Console to create, invite,
reset, delete, or import users. When you launch the User Management Console, the User List is
displayed in a grid view which displays the following information about each user:
User Detail
The following user details are displayed if the AD member is a OneStream XF user:
User Info
• Name
• Description
• Ext Auth Provider
• Ext UserName
• Email
• Is Enabled
• Culture Code
• Grid Rows
• Application Name
• Logon Type
• Logon Time
• Last Activity Time
• Logoff Time
User Groups
• Group Name
• Group Description
Create User
Create User adds new users to the Azure AD tenant and optionally to the OneStream XF
Framework.
Create User
1. On the User Management Console page, click Create and enter the following information:
• Name: Enter the user’s name.
• Username: Enter additional information you want to display to further identify the user.
• Email Address: Enter a valid email address.
• Create OneStream XF User: Select Yes to add the user to the OneStream FX Framework
database.
• Copy User Info/Group Membership From: Select to copy an individual’s information or
group information.
Note: Copied security groups may allow access to multiple applications in the OneStream XF
Framework environment, requiring additional security group adjustments on the Security
tab of the OneStream XF System > Administration.
Invite User
Invite User allows a System Administrator to send an invitation to a user who has an existing
Azure AD or Office 365 account not currently in the Azure AD tenant hosted by OneStream
Cloud Services. After accepting the invitation the user can use that existing account to access
the OneStream XF. This email will also contain the company’s OneStream XF environment
URL.
Send Invitation
1. On the User Management Console page, click Invite and enter the following information:
• Name: Enter the user’s name.
• Email Address: Enter a valid email address.
• Create OneStream XF User: Select Yes to add the user to the OneStream XF Framework
database.
• Copy User Info/Group Membership From: Select to copy an individual’s information or
group information from the security user information.
Reset Password
Reset Password lets a System Administrator initiate the password reset process for a user.
The Reset Password function generates a new temporary password and sends it to the user via email.
The user will be required to specify a new password the next time they log into OneStream XF using this
temporary password.
Delete User
Delete allows a System Administrator to remove a user from the Azure AD and disable the
user in the OneStream XF Framework security.
When a user is deleted from the system, their user information remains in OneStream XF to preserve
the integrity of the audit trail which contains the activity history associated with that User ID.
Delete User
1. In the User List on the User Management Console page, select the User you want to delete.
2. Click Delete.
3. In the Delete User dialog box, click Delete to confirm or Close to cancel the process.
Import Users
Import Users allows a System Administrator to perform a bulk Create or Invite by importing
a valid comma-separated values (CSV) file of user properties.
The bulk import process creates users but does not assign a default security group in the OneStream XF
System. Additional security group maintenance in the OneStream XF System Administration Security tab
will be necessary to finalize the new user’s access.
Refresh
Refresh User Details updates the displayed information for changes in the security domain or the
OneStream XF system security.
Security
Security opens the OneStream XF System/Administration/Security page to manage the system security
framework for OneStream XF users and groups.
M ANAGE A PPLICATIONS
Manage Applications allows the user to create or replace applications as a copy of existing
applications within their OneStream Azure environment.
When entering the Manage Applications functionality, the first step (Source Application) is visible. As
each step is completed, further steps will appear, walking the user through managing the application.
1 | Source
Source Application is the data that will be copied to create a new application or replace an existing
application. The Source Application will display all active OneStream XF applications. If the selected
source is a production application, an asterisk will appear identifying it as such.
2 | Target
Target Application will create a new or replace an existing application. The dropdown list displays all
OneStream XF applications that can be selected for this action.
Important: Replacing the application removes all old data and replaces it with a copy of the
application selected in Step 1 (Source Application).
3 | Properties
Properties allow you to configure options on the application you are about to create.
Application Name
If <Create New Application> is selected in the Target field, the application name will be blank allowing
the user to choose a unique application name.
If an application is chosen from the Target Application dropdown list to be replaced, the Application
Name in Step 3 will automatically default to the application name field. This application name can
remain the same or the user may choose to rename the Target Application.
Note: Only the following characters are allowed when naming applications: Period, space,
underscore, alphanumeric, and hyphen.
Application Type
Application Type indicates if the application will be non-production or production. This field will
automatically default to the application type of the selected target and can be changed. It will always
default to non-production if <Create New Application> is chosen. If Production is chosen when creating
a new application or when changing a non-production application to a production application, a warning
message will appear indicating additional costs will be incurred.
Create Application
If a new application is being created, Create Application will be displayed.
Replace Application
If an existing application was chosen in the Target Application dropdown, Replace Application will be
displayed.
Reset IIS
The Reset IIS checkbox determines when to recycle the application pool. Reset IIS must be executed for
the newly created or replaced application to appear in the application dropdown list when logging in to
OneStream XF.
Reset IIS needs to be determined at the time of managing the application and defaults as unchecked. If
unchecked, the Reset IIS process must be manually executed by an administrator before the newly
created or replaced application is accessible. Manually resetting IIS can be executed on the History
Detail page. When Reset IIS is selected, the reset process will automatically begin when the process of
creating or replacing an application is successfully completed.
History Details
The History Details page displays a comprehensive report of actions performed using Manage
Applications.
History Detail includes detailed information of the operations executed through Manage Applications.
This page is a filtered table of data that can be pivoted by dragging a column header into the blue bar
above to review specific data.
Result
The Result field shows the progression and results of all applications being created or replaced once the
process starts. The application states are: In Progress, Success, or Failed. If the status shows as Failed,
there will be an error message in the Error Message column.
Note: If the result is showing in Progress, in order to see if the process has completed its
action, the page must be refreshed by using the refresh button in the top right corner next
to the date filter dropdown combo box.
Action Taken
Action Taken is the action executed by the user. It will display Create or Replace for all applications.
Application Type
This field displays what type of application was created and will show if the application is Production or
Non-Production.
Application Replaced
If an application was replaced, this field displays the name of the old application. If a new application is
created, this field will remain blank.
Source Application
The Source Application is the data which was used to create a new application or has replaced the data
in another application.
Start Time
Indicates the start time of the copy process.
End Time
Indicates when the copy process ended.
User
Indicates the user which created or replaced the application.
Error Message
If the copy process has failed, the Result field will show as failed and a message will appear in the Error
Message field. This error message explains what the error was and what actions to take next.
If choosing to manually reset IIS to recycle application pools, navigate to the History Detail page and
choose Reset IIS in the upper right corner of the page. When choosing this option, a warning will display
for the user to confirm and continue the IIS reset process or close the warning and return to the History
Detail page. Confirming this action will immediately reset all application pools.
When a copy is in process the Manual Reset icon will not be present.
Azure Environments
Using Manage Application cannot create or replace applications between Azure environments. An
environment is a set of resources dedicated to the hosting of one instance of OneStream XF. Each
unique URL used to access OneStream represents an environment.
Display Settings
OneStream XF and XF MarketPlace solutions frequently require the display of multiple data elements for
proper data entry and analysis. Therefore, the recommended screen resolution is a minimum of 1920 x
1080 for optimal rendering of forms and reports.
• Major changes to Business Rules or custom tables within a MarketPlace Solution will not be
supported through normal channels as the resulting solution is significantly different from the
core solution.
• If changes are made to any Dashboard object or Business Rule, consider renaming it or copying
it to a new object first. This is important because if there is an upgrade to the MarketPlace
Solution in the future and the customer applies the upgrade, this will overlay and wipe out the
changes. This also applies when updating any of the standard reports and Dashboards.
• If modifications are made to a MarketPlace Solution, upgrading to later versions will be more
complex depending on the degree of customization. Simple changes such as changing a logo or
colors on a Dashboard do not impact upgrades significantly. Making changes to the custom
database tables and Business Rules, which should be avoided, will make an upgrade even more
complicated.
While every reasonable precaution has been taken in the preparation of this document, neither the author nor the OneStream
development team assumes responsibility for errors, omissions, or for damages resulting from the use of the information
contained herein. However, the information contained in this document is believed to be accurate.
OneStream Software, OneStream XF, Extensible Dimensionality and the OneStream logo are trademarks of OneStream
Software LLC in the United States and other countries. Microsoft, Microsoft Azure, Microsoft Office, Windows, Windows Server,
Excel, .NET Framework, Silverlight, Internet Explorer, Internet Information Server, Windows Communication Foundation and
SQL Server are registered trademarks or trademarks of Microsoft Corporation in the United States and/or other countries.
DevExpress is a registered trademark of Developer Express, Inc. Cisco is a registered trademark of Cisco Systems, Inc. Intel is a
trademark of Intel Corporation. AMD64 is a trademark of Advanced Micro Devices, Inc. Other names may be trademarks of
their respective owner.